揭秘VPN,结构、原理与安全架构深度解析
2024-11-09 01:56:031
本文深入解析了VPN的结构、技术原理及安全架构。阐述了VPN的基本概念和作用;详细介绍了VPN的工作原理,包括加密、隧道和协议等;分析了VPN的安全架构,包括身份验证、访问控制和数据加密等方面,旨在为读者提供全面的VPN知识。
随着互联网的广泛应用,网络安全问题变得尤为突出,为了应对这一挑战,VPN(虚拟私人网络)技术应运而生,VPN通过运用加密和隧道技术,为用户提供了安全且高效的远程接入手段,本文将深入探讨VPN的结构组成,详细阐述其技术原理和安全架构。
VPN结构概览
VPN的结构主要包含以下几个关键组成部分:
- 客户端(Client):位于用户端,负责发起VPN连接请求,执行数据加密,并通过VPN隧道发送数据。
- 服务器(Server):位于企业或组织的内部网络,负责接收客户端的连接请求,解密数据,并将数据转发至目标网络。
- 隧道(Tunnel):连接客户端与服务器之间的虚拟通道,专门用于加密数据的传输。
- 加密算法:这些算法确保数据在传输过程中得到保护,防止数据被非法窃取或篡改。
- 认证与授权:这一环节确保只有经过验证的合法用户能够接入VPN服务。
VPN技术核心原理
1. 加密技术
VPN利用对称加密或非对称加密算法对数据进行加密,常见的对称加密算法包括AES和DES,而非对称加密算法则包括RSA和ECC,加密过程大致如下:
- 密钥协商:客户端与服务器通过非对称加密算法各自生成一对密钥,其中私钥保密,公钥公开。
- 数据加密:客户端使用服务器的公钥对数据进行加密,确保数据只能由服务器解密。
- 数据解密:服务器使用自己的私钥对收到的加密数据进行解密,恢复原始数据。
2. 隧道技术
VPN通过隧道技术在公共网络中创建一个虚拟的专用通道,以实现数据的安全传输,主要的隧道技术包括:
- L2TP/IPsec隧道:L2TP(第二层隧道协议)用于封装IP数据包,而IPsec(互联网协议安全)则提供数据加密、认证和完整性保护。
- PPTP隧道:PPTP(点对点隧道协议)是一种简单的隧道协议,用于建立点对点的VPN连接。
- SSL/TLS隧道:SSL/TLS(安全套接字层/传输层安全)是一种加密通信协议,用于保障数据在传输过程中的安全。
VPN的安全架构解析
1. 加密与认证
VPN通过加密算法和认证机制确保数据传输的安全性,加密算法防止数据被窃取或篡改,而认证机制确保只有合法用户才能访问VPN服务。
2. 隧道安全
VPN隧道技术确保数据在传输过程中的安全,通过隧道协议在公共网络中建立虚拟专用通道,有效防止数据被窃听或篡改。
3. 访问控制
VPN通过访问控制机制确保只有授权用户能够接入VPN服务,包括用户认证、IP地址控制以及MAC地址控制等手段。
VPN结构是保障网络安全的关键技术之一,通过对VPN结构的深入了解,我们能够掌握其技术原理和安全架构,并在实际应用中通过合理配置VPN结构,显著提升网络安全水平,从而有效保障企业或组织的信息安全。